UITableView with complex cells is slow and laggy

Solution

I would move as much of the logic out of `cellForRowAtIndexPath:` as you can, it needs to be very light-weight to get good scrolling performance. You're doing a lot of work on the main thread, and I would do a lot more of this work when you get your model objects back from Parse (if you could post `viewDidLoad` I can give you more specific help) and update the table view when these calls are done:

- `[UIImage imageWithData:data]`

- anything to do with `NSDateFormatter`

- `CLLocation`'s `initWithLatitude:longitude:`

- creating the rating stars image

None of these depend on the state of the table view, so they can be effectively precomputed and cached in a model object. If you simply scroll up and down the table, you're doing allo f the same work over and over, killing your performance.

Updated for the questioner's newest code:

I won't include all of your functionality here but this should give you an idea:

Then in `cellForRowAtIndexPath:`, take the precomputed properties and simply assign them to the appropriate labels, image views, etc.

It would be even better to do most of this processing off the main thread via GCD, but that is most likely out of scope for this question. See Using GCD and Blocks Effectively for more information. Just remember do only interact with UIKit from the main thread!

Problem

I've almost finished my app and everything seems to work but the main view. It's an `UIViewController` with an embedded `UITableView`. I'm using Parse as the backend, and I get an array of the objects I need in my `viewDidLoad` method. Each cell contains some data that I'm fetching in the `tableView:cellForRowAtIndexPath` and I'm afraid that this is the reason why my table view is so laggy, but I don't know how to fetch the data I need for each object in my array without having the `indexPath.row` number. I've already made each cell element "opaque" as suggested in other answers.
